If you’re new and not sure what to expect from our English Worship Service, here’s a brief taste.
We gather every Sunday at 11:15am. Our service begins with a Call to Worship, inviting us to ready our hearts through Scripture and prayer. From there, we sing together, share what’s happening in the life of our church, and pray for one another, our city, and our world.
About halfway through, we have a two-minute Gathering Time. Say hi to someone around you, grab a drink, or just take a moment to settle in.
Don’t go too far though, because we’re about to open God’s Word together. One of our youth will read from Scripture, followed by a sermon from one of our pastors. Our sermons help us explore who God is, what He has done for us in Jesus, and how the good news of His life, death and resurrection changes the way we live.
We respond together in song and, once a month, share Communion. Our service ends with a Benediction - a blessing as we are sent out to love and serve the world around us.
And there’s no need to rush away! Stick around for coffee and conversation in the lobby, lunch with someone new, or whatever else might be happening that Sunday.
